20th visitor, Write a Review

. The Latest Review: ★★★★★
Sent on the 7th of August, 2013
No brewed ice tea!!!!
Your VoteYour Review





Upload a picture with your review (Optional)

Contact us

re: KFC on 6610 Hembree Lane, Windsor (707) 837-8885 WebSite
Please include your correct email address.

others like you also visit

Fambrini�s Cafe
2500 El Camino Real #105, Palo Alto, CA

Booeymonger
1010 N Glebe Rd, Arlington, VA

Hilton Garden Inn Oklahoma City North Quail Springs
3201 NW 137th St, Oklahoma City, OK

Starbucks
6360 E Golf Links Rd, Tucson, AZ

King Donuts
1695 State St, Salem, OR

Little Caesars Pizza
955 Geneva Ave, San Francisco, CA

Ranking of nearby Restaurants
# Name Rate
1 KFC, 6610 Hembree Lane5.00
2Taco Bell, 8900 Brooks Rd S4.00